The supercomputer is a predictive model that uses a combination of Elo ratings and performance data to simulate the season thousands of times and predict the outcome of the league. After each matchday the simulator is updated with the actual results and the remaining fixtures are simulated to forecast the remainder of the season.
To calculate the match probabilities each game is simulated thousands of times with every result measured. From this we can deduce the probability of different outcomes and calculate a predicted xG for each team. The supercomputer also factors in home advantage for improved accuracy.
